Bagging Machines Market Growth Outlook and Key Trends to 2034

The global bagging machines market is poised to grow significantly, rising from USD 14.43 billion in 2025 to USD 27.21 billion by 2034, registering a CAGR of 7.3%. This strong growth trajectory is fueled by the rising demand for packaged food, e-commerce expansion, strict hygiene regulations, automation adoption, and sustainability initiatives in packaging.

Bagging machines are automated systems designed to fill, seal, and package products into bags across industries such as food & beverages, chemicals, pharmaceuticals, agriculture, and construction. They enhance efficiency, reduce labor costs, and ensure consistent packaging quality.

Emerging Market Trends

Advancements in High-Speed Bagging

New machines can now seal up to 2,400 bags per hour, revolutionizing packaging efficiency.

Smart Technology and IoT Integration

Bagging machines equipped with IoT offer real-time monitoring, predictive maintenance, and performance optimization.

Flexible Packaging Automation

Machines now handle multiple bag types and materials, benefiting industries like pharmaceuticals and FMCG.

Sustainability and Eco-Friendly Solutions

Manufacturers are integrating energy-saving motors and enabling the use of biodegradable and recyclable bags to align with green initiatives.

Segmental Insights

By Machine Type

  • Dominant: Vertical Form-Fill-Seal (VFFS) machines for their versatility and speed

  • Fastest-growing: Bulk bagging machines for high-volume packaging in agriculture and construction

By Automation Level

  • Dominant: Fully automatic machines with integrated weighing, sealing, and labeling

  • Fastest-growing: AI and robotics-enabled fully automatic machines for predictive maintenance and error reduction

By Bag Type

  • Dominant: Plastic bags (PE, PP) for durability and cost-effectiveness

  • Fastest-growing: Biodegradable and paper bags due to sustainability demand

By Application

  • Dominant: Food & beverages for hygiene, shelf-life extension, and portioning

  • Fastest-growing: Healthcare & pharmaceuticals for sterile and tamper-proof packaging

By Business Model

  • Dominant: OEM installations with proper calibration and integration

  • Fastest-growing: Aftermarket services offering spare parts, upgrades, and remote monitoring

Top Companies in the Bagging Machines Market

1. Cemen Tech, Inc

About: A leading manufacturer of volumetric concrete mixers and bagging machinery.
Products: Mobile and stationary bagging machines for construction materials.
Market Cap: Privately held, estimated under USD 500 million.

2. BEUMER Group GmbH & Co

About: A German-based company specializing in intralogistics and packaging systems.
Products: High-capacity bagging machines, palletizing systems, and conveyors.
Market Cap: Estimated at over USD 1 billion.

3. CFT S.p.A

About: Italian packaging and processing technology leader.
Products: Form-fill-seal machines, automated packaging systems.
Market Cap: Acquired by ATS Automation, part of a multi-billion-dollar portfolio.

4. Duravant LLC

About: A global automation and packaging solutions provider.
Products: Bagging machines, conveyors, palletizers, and weighing systems.
Market Cap: Private company backed by Warburg Pincus, valued at over USD 2 billion.

5. Mayer Industries, LLC

About: US-based company offering machinery for agriculture and packaging.
Products: Open-mouth bagging machines, custom automation solutions.
Market Cap: Privately held, estimated under USD 300 million.

6. Haver & Boecker OHG

About: German manufacturer of industrial packaging equipment.
Products: Valve bagging machines, FFS tubular bagging machines, bulk bagging.
Market Cap: Estimated at USD 1–2 billion.

7. Niverplast B.V

About: Dutch company specializing in packaging automation.
Products: Bag-in-box packaging, film liners, and fully automatic bagging machines.
Market Cap: Privately owned, estimated at USD 200–400 million.

8. Pakona Engineers Pvt Ltd

About: India-based engineering company offering packaging machinery.
Products: VFFS and HFFS machines, open-mouth bagging systems.
Market Cap: Privately held, mid-sized company.

9. Robatech AG

About: Swiss company providing sustainable adhesive application solutions.
Products: Glue application systems for bag sealing and packaging automation.
Market Cap: Privately owned, estimated under USD 500 million.

10. Tetra Pak International S.A

About: A global leader in food packaging and processing solutions.
Products: Integrated bagging and filling machines, packaging automation.
Market Cap: Part of Tetra Laval Group, valued at over USD 20 billion.
